    Cable trays are essential for organizing and supporting electrical and data cables, but their design and material can influence airflow and heat dissipation. Traditional cable trays can obstruct airflow, leading to hotspots and increased cooling demands. This inefficiency not only raises energy costs but can also shorten the lifespan of critical equipment.

    Innovative cable tray designs, such as those featuring open mesh or perforated structures, allow for better air circulation. By facilitating unobstructed airflow, these trays help maintain optimal temperatures within the data center, reducing the reliance on cooling systems. This can lead to significant energy savings—up to 30%—which is crucial in an industry where energy costs are a major concern.

    Moreover, selecting the right cable tray can enhance the overall reliability of your data center. By preventing overheating, you can minimize the risk of equipment failure and downtime, ensuring that your operations run smoothly.
